I have a few remote sites with one ESX 5.0 host running a couple VM's. I usually enable HA on the one host cluster so if the host crashed it would start the VM's back up. Is this necessary on a one host cluster or will a crashed host restart VM's anyway?
no, you would not enable HA. look to the VM Startup/Shutdown options.
with a one host cluster, HA/DRS have no value. You'll need atleast two hosts to utilize HA. So, with a single host, then host goes down, so do the VMs. You can use the virtual machine startup/shutdown options though.
RIght. I know they'll go down, but I was wondering if I needed to enable HA to have the VM's auto start up once the host comes back online.
